“I Chose to Cut Myself” – Pep Guardiola Explains Cuts on His Face After Manchester City’s 3-3 Draw with Feyenoord

Manchester City manager Pep Guardiola has explained the cuts on his nose and scratches on his forehead following his team’s frustrating 3-3 draw with Feyenoord in the Champions League.

The marks were first noticed when Guardiola arrived at the Etihad Stadium for the match and were still visible after the game, as he watched City squander a 3-0 lead.

Guardiola explained that the injury was self-inflicted, stating, “I cut it with my finger,” before adding with a touch of humor, “I want to hurt myself.”

The result meant City have now gone six games without a win, marking their longest winless streak since Guardiola’s first season in charge eight years ago.

Despite a promising start with two goals from Erling Haaland and one from Ilkay Gundogan, City conceded three times in the final 15 minutes due to poor defending, leaving them with only a draw.
